Channahon State Park

Channahon State Park is a must-visit destination for history buffs and outdoor enthusiasts alike. The park is home to a historic canal, which can be explored by boat or on foot. Visitors can also tour the restored locktender's house and learn about the history of the canal. In addition to the canal, the park offers a variety of outdoor recreation opportunities, including hiking, fishing, and canoeing. URL: www2.illinois.gov/dnr/Parks...

Aux Sable Aqueduct

The Aux Sable Aqueduct is a historic canal bridge that dates back to the 1840s. The aqueduct played a major role in the transportation of goods and people throughout Illinois, and today stands as a testament to the state's rich history. Visitors can explore the aqueduct on foot or by bike, and learn about the role it played in shaping Illinois' past.

What is the size of Minooka?

Minooka is a charming village located in Grundy and Will counties that boasts a population of approximately 11,000 people. It covers a total area of 8.25 square miles and is a great destination for those looking for a peaceful retreat from the hustle and bustle of city life. What is the most popular place to visit in Illinois?

When visiting Illinois, a must-see attraction is definitely The Art Institute of Chicago. Known as the #1 attraction in the state, this museum boasts an extensive collection of art from around the world, including famous pieces such as Grant Wood's "American Gothic" and Georges Seurat's "A Sunday on La Grande Jatte." With over 300,000 works of art, visitors can spend hours exploring the galleries and admiring the stunning exhibits. Don't miss out on this incredible cultural experience when in Illinois!

What are the 3 biggest industries in Illinois?

Welcome to Illinois! If you're curious about the top industries in our state, you'll be interested to know that the largest industries by revenue are drug, cosmetic, and toiletry wholesaling, property, casualty, and direct insurance, and commercial banking. These industries generated an impressive $75.8 billion, $67.2 billion, and $51.1 billion, respectively, in 2022. What does Illinois make that's famous?

Welcome to Illinois! Did you know that our state is famous for producing some of the best agricultural commodities in the country? Illinois is a leading producer of soybeans, corn and swine, and our diverse climate and varied soil types enable farmers to grow and raise many other delicious crops and livestock. Visitors can enjoy a wide variety of locally grown fruits and vegetables, as well as taste the fresh flavors of our cattle, wheat, oats, sorghum, hay, sheep, and poultry.
